Background Lateral recess decompression has remained a cornerstone spinal procedure for decades. Despite its popularity, a significant lack of evidence in the literature exists concerning microsurgical anatomy and pertinent surgical landmarks, resulting in non-standardized nomenclature, descriptions, and surgical approaches. Objective This study provides an in-depth microsurgical and descriptive analysis of the subarticular trigone (SAT), serving as an anatomical guide and a tool to foster consistency in nomenclature and standardization of surgical approaches. Methods We analyzed 35 high-resolution lumbar spine CT scans, employing three-dimensional (3D) processing techniques. The SAT is introduced to delineate the bony prominence enveloping the superiomedial quadrant of the pedicle. The SAT encompasses two zones: (1) a superior zone above the superior pedicular line, corresponding to the medial part of the body of the ascending facet (AF), and (2) an inferior zone between the superior and middle pedicular lines, corresponding to the root of the AF and the medial pars/superior lamina. The superior subarticular point (SSP) and medial subarticular point (MESP) serve as key reference landmarks. The SAT forms the roof of the lateral recess and the region requiring resection during decompression of the traversing root in this anatomical corridor. Various measurements, including SSP and MESP to lateral pars, tip of the facet and spino-laminar junction distance, mean width of the sublaminar ridge (SLR), and percentage of the facet that requires resection for adequate SAT decompression, were carried out. Results The mean distance of the SSP to the lateral pars ranges from 7 to 9.2 mm, to the tip of the descending from 9.3 to 10.1 mm, and to the spino-laminar junction from 6.7 to 8.1 mm. The MESP is located at a mean distance of 5.4-6.9 mm from the medial pedicular line. The mean width of the SLR varies from 18.6 to 29.4 mm. Finally, the percentage of total facet width that needs to be removed to adequately decompress the SAT extends from 32% at L4 to 36% at L1. Conclusions This study presents comprehensive insights into the surgical, descriptive, and correlative anatomy of the lateral recess, emphasizing the SAT. The extrapolated data offer a framework for achieving uniformity in surgical planning and advocate for standardized nomenclature.

STUDY DESIGN: This is a retrospective comparative cohort study. PURPOSE: This study aims to compare the effects of minimally invasive surgery (MIS) and open surgery (OS) on global sagittal alignment (GSA) in surgically managed thoracolumbar fractures. OVERVIEW OF LITERATURE: The optimal treatment of traumatic thoracolumbar fractures (TLF) remains controversial. Both MIS techniques with polyaxial screws and OS techniques with Schanz screws have gained widespread use. The effect of each technique on the global sagittal alignment has not been reported. METHODS: From 2014 to 2021, 22 patients with traumatic TLF underwent open posterior stabilization using an open transpedicular Schanz screw-rod construct and were compared to 15 patients who underwent minimally invasive surgery using a polyaxial percutaneous pedicle screw-rod construct. The reported radiological parameters measured on preoperative supine CT scan and immediate postop standing X-ray and on final follow-up whole spine standing X-rays included pelvic incidence (PI), pelvic tilt (PT), lumbar lordosis (LL), preoperative segmental kyphosis (Preop-K), immediate post-operative segmental kyphosis (postop-Ki), final post-operative segmental kyphosis (postop-Kf), sagittal-vertica-axis (SVA), and spino-sacral angle (SSA). RESULTS: The average age of the OS group was 42.5 years; 5 patients had AO type B, and 17 patients had AO type A (A3 and A4) fractures. The average follow-up was 16.8 months. The average radiological parameters were: PI = 54.9°, PI-LL = 3°, PT = 17.6°, preop-K = 16.2°, postop-Ki = 8.7°, final postop-Kf = 14.3°, SVA = 4.58 cm, and SSA = 101.8°. The average age of the MIS group was 43.4 years; 5 patients had AO type B, and 10 patients had AO type A fractures. The average follow-up was 25 months. The average radiological parameters were as follows: PI = 51°, PI-LL = 8°, PT = 18°, preop-K = 18.4°, postop-Ki = 11.6°, postop-Kf = 14.3°, SVA = 6.4 cm, SSA = 106°. CONCLUSION: The fixation technique did not significantly affect the final correction of the local kyphosis and global spine alignment parameters.

Background/Objectives: Chronic total occlusion (CTO) is a prevalent finding in patients with coronary artery disease and is associated with increased mortality. Prior reports on the efficacy of percutaneous coronary intervention (PCI) compared to optimal medical therapy (OMT) were controversial. Following the emergence of recently published new evidence, a meta-analysis is warranted. The current meta-analysis assessed the effects of PCI compared to OMT in the treatment of CTO. Methods: A structured literature search was performed. Randomized controlled trials (RCTs) and non-randomized controlled studies of interventions were eligible. The primary outcome was an accumulated composite of cardiac mortality, myocardial infarction and target vessel/lesion revascularization events. Results: Thirty-two studies reporting on 11260 patients were included. Of these, 5712 (50.7%) were assigned to the PCI and 5548 (49.3%) were allocated to the OMT group. The primary outcome occurred in 14.6% of the PCI and 20.1% of the OMT group (12 trials, OR 0.66, 95% CI 0.50 to 0.88, p = 0.005, I2 = 67%). Subgrouping demonstrated a consistent reduction in the primary outcome for the PCI group in RCTs (six trials, OR 0.58, 95% CI 0.33 to 0.99, p = 0.05). The primary outcome reduction was irrespective of the study design, and it was replicable in sensitivity and subgroup analyses. Advantages in other outcomes were rather related to statistical pooling effects and dominated by observational data. Conclusions: CTO-PCI was associated with improved patient-oriented primary outcome compared to OMT in a study-level meta-analysis. This composite outcome effect was mainly driven by target vessel treatment, but a significant reduction in mortality and myocardial infarction was observed, irrespectively. These findings have hypothesis-generating implications. Future RCTs with adequate statistical power are eagerly awaited.

Recent studies highlighted the role of astrocytes in neuroinflammatory diseases, particularly multiple sclerosis, interacting closely with other CNS components but also with the immune cells. However, due to the difficulty in obtaining human astrocytes, their role in these pathologies is still unclear. In this study we develop an astrocyte in vitro model to evaluate their role in multiple sclerosis after being treated with CSF isolated from both healthy and MS diagnosed patients. Gene expression and ELISA assays reveal that several pro-inflammatory markers IL-1ß, TNF-α and IL-6, were significantly downregulated in astrocytes treated with MS-CSF. In contrast, neurotrophic survival, and growth factors, and GFAP, BDNF, GDNF and VEGF, were markedly elevated upon the same treatment. In summary, this study supports the notion of the astrocyte involvement in MS. The results reveal the neuroprotective role of astrocyte in MS pathogenicity by suppressing excessive inflammation and increasing the expression of tropic factors.

Background: Gait deficits are common among people with multiple sclerosis (PwMS). Therefore, investigating factors that may influence walking in PwMS is important. Previous studies in older adults and other neurological populations demonstrated the relationship between sleep quality and gait performance. Despite the fact that the prevalence of poor sleep quality is very high among PwMS, little is known about the effect of sleep quality on gait among PwMS. Objective: This study aimed to explore the relationship between sleep quality and gait performance in PwMS. Methods: Forty-one PwMS participated in the study between February 2019 and December 2019. Participants were asked to walk at a self-selected speed over 10 m with an inertial measurement unit (IMU) attached over the back. Walking speed, step length (left and right), and step time were calculated. Sleep was estimated objectively using a wrist-worn triaxle-accelerometer; the derived parameters were sleep efficiency (SE) and the number of awakening after sleep onset (NASO). Results: SE significantly correlated with step length (p=0.02). Furthermore, the NASO significantly correlated with gait speed (p=0.03), and step-time (p=0.02). These correlations remained significant even after adjusting for age and disease duration. Conclusion: We observed that when corrected for disease duration and age there were relationships between NASO and SE to gait parameters; these observations warrant further investigations.

BACKGROUND: Poststroke depression among patients is well-recognized, while caregiver depression is understudied. The interaction between patient and caregiver depression is also unclear. METHODS: This cross-sectional and follow-up study recruited 108 patient-caregiver dyads after the first-ever stroke. Demographic and clinical data, stroke severity (NIH Stroke Scale score), functional outcome (Barthel Index), and residual disability (modified Rankin Score) were documented. Using the self-reported Patient Health Questionnaire-9, we screened patients and caregivers for depressive symptoms upon admission and after 1 month. Changes in the prevalence and severity of depression were calculated. The Pearson correlation test and logistic regression analysis were conducted to evaluate both the correlation between both groups and significant predictors of depression. RESULTS: In total, 89 patients and 96 caregivers responded to both screenings. Depression was reported by 13.5% and 27.0% of patients on admission and after 1 month, and 9.4% and 18.8% of caregivers, respectively. Caregiver depression on admission was significantly correlated with patient depression on admission (P=0.031). In addition, depression in caregivers after 1 month was a significant predictor of patient depression (P=0.008). Predictors of caregiver depression after 1 month were female caregivers (P=0.026), caring for a male patient (P=0.045), higher mRS scores after 1 month (P=0.013), longer admissions (P=0.017), caregiver between 17 and 35 years of age compared with 54 to 70 years of age (P=0.030), and caring for a patient with poststroke depression at 1 month poststroke (P=0.003). CONCLUSIONS: Both stroke survivors and their caregivers are at high risk for depression, with a potential interaction between depression in the 2 groups.

PURPOSE: Pain in Parkinson's disease (PD) is a highly prevalent non-motor symptom occurring in this population. The King's PD Pain Scale (KPPS) was developed to assess pain in people with PD. This study aimed to provide a cross-cultural adaptation and translation of the KPPS into the Arabic language (A-KPPS), and to investigate the construct and convergent validity, internal consistency, and reliability of the translated scale. MATERIALS AND METHODS: The English KPPS was translated into Arabic and back-translated into English by an independent translation team. The Arabic version was tested in 103 native Arabic speaking PD patients. We assessed construct validity, convergent validity, and test-retest reliability of the A-KPPS using factor analysis method, comparison with other valid and reliable measures, and using intra-class correlations, respectively. RESULTS: The A-KPPS had three main factors "somatic pain", "visceral and burning pain" and "orofacial pain", rather than the original four factors scale. The A-KPPS correlated with measures of disease motor severity, depression, anxiety, quality of life and pain (p < 0.05). Furthermore, the A-KPPS total score had high test-retest reliability (ICC = 0.9). CONCLUSIONS: The A-KPPS demonstrated moderate to good validity and reliability. The A-KPPS can facilitate the assessment and treatment of pain in Arabic-speaking people with PD worldwide.


Pain is a highly prevalent non-motor symptom of Parkinson's disease (PD) that is often overlooked.The King's PD Pain Scale (KPPS) is specially designed to assess pain localization, intensity, and frequency in people with PD.The Arabic translation of the KPPS is a valid and reliable tool for the assessment of pain in Arabic speaking people with PD.

Purpose: Procedure discomfort can limit electrodiagnostic studies. Reducing discomfort can maximize the benefits of these diagnostic tools. This study targeted the discomfort associated with nerve conduction studies (NCS). Patients and Methods: This was a prospective randomized double-blind placebo-controlled study comparing the effect of topical lidocaine gel (2%) versus analgesic-free lubricant gel (K-Y gel) on pain perception during NCS. Sequential patients (n=130) referred for routine NCS participated in the study. We applied 1 mL of lidocaine gel to one palm, and 1 mL of K-Y gel to the other as a control. After 20-45 min of application, graded increments of electrical stimulation intensity were delivered to record the median and ulnar mixed palmar nerve responses. Patients were then asked to score the degree of pain felt from electrical stimulation over each palm using the Wong-Baker Faces Pain Scale (WBFPS) and the Numeric Rating Scale (NRS), independent of baseline pain. Results: Mean WBFPS and NRS scores for lidocaine-treated palms were significantly lower than those for controls using parametric paired t-test (3.79 vs 4.37 and 3.35 vs 3.78 respectively, all p-values<0.05). Subgroup analysis showed a significant decrease in mean scores in females, patients aged ≤50 years, patients without a history of previous NCS, and patients without comorbidities (all p-values<0.05). Median scores using nonparametric Wilcoxon ranked test also showed statistically significant differences (all p-values<0.05). Conclusion: The results indicate that topical lidocaine 2% gel reduces discomfort associated with NCS. However, despite the statistical significance, clear clinical significance may be lacking. Clinical implementation may be considered for the subgroups that showed the greatest benefit. Further studies that incorporate more efficient drug delivery methods may yield better results.

Fear of falling (FOF) is highly prevalent in people with Parkinson's disease (PwPD) and contributes to high fall risk. Studies reporting on the relationship between falls, FOF, and non-motor factors such as cognitive function and sleep quality in Parkinson's disease are limited. This study aimed to investigate (1) the relationship of cognitive function and sleep quality with FOF, and history of falls in PwPD; (2) differences in cognitive function and sleep quality between Parkinson's disease fallers and non-fallers; and (3) a cut-off score for cognitive function and sleep quality to discriminate Parkinson's disease fallers from non-fallers. Fifty PwPD were assessed for FOF [Falls Efficacy Scale-International (FES-I)], cognition [Montréal Cognitive Assessment (MOCA)], sleep quality [Pittsburgh Sleep Quality Index (PSQI)], and falls history. The MOCA is significantly associated with FES-I scores ( R2  = 0.429, P  < 0.0001). Both MOCA ( P  = 0.012) and PSQI ( P  = 0.027) were associated with falls history even after adjusting for confounding factors (age, sex, L-dopa use, Parkinson's disease severity). Both MOCA and PSQI scores were able to distinguish fallers from non-fallers with cut-off scores of 15.5 and 7.5, respectively. Although our findings revealed that both cognitive function and sleep quality are important factors influencing falls and FOF in PwPD, it remains to be determined if addressing cognitive impairments and poor sleep quality may favorably impact balance before integrating such screenings into fall prevention programs.

Guillain-Barré syndrome (GBS) is a major cause of acute flaccid paralysis that is encountered in all geographical areas. Very limited data about this syndrome has been reported from the Arab countries. This study is the first one trying to describe the clinical features and management outcomes of GBS in the Jordanian population. Methods: This retrospective study looks at adult patients admitted to a major tertiary referral hospital in the north of Jordan between 2013 and 2021. Results: A total of 30 patients met the inclusion/exclusion criteria. Males were predominantly affected (70%) with a male-to-female ratio of 2.33. Acute inflammatory demyelinating polyradiculoneuropathy variant was encountered in 60% of cases, whereas axonal variants, namely, acute motor axonal neuropathy and acute motor axonal and sensory neuropathy variants were seen in about 23% of cases. ICU admission was reported in 37% of patients and 6.7% required mechanical ventilation. Most patients had a favorable outcome with a GBS disability score of three or better at out-patient follow-up visits. Conclusion: Our cohort of patients showed a significant deviation in disease expression from that reported in other parts of the globe. This deviation was obvious in more prominent male predominance, frequencies of different GBS variants, and more favorable short-term morbidity/mortality outcomes. However, larger multicenter prospective studies are needed for confirmation of these results.

BACKGROUND: Thoracic kyphosis, or loss of lumbar lordosis, is often equated with osteoporosis because vertebral fractures are assumed to be a major causative factor, in addition to degeneration related to age. Despite the few studies aiming to measure the natural change in global sagittal alignment (GSA) that occurs with advancing age, the overall effect of conservatively managed osteoporotic vertebral compression fractures (OVCF) on the GSA in the elderly remains poorly understood. OBJECTIVE: To systematically evaluate the relevant literature regarding the influence of OVCF on the GSA compared to patients of similar age without fractures using the following radiological parameters: Pelvic Incidence (PI), Pelvic Tilt (PT), Lumbar Lordosis (LL), Thoracic Kyphosis (TK), Sagittal Vertical Axis (SVA) and Spino-sacral Angle (SSA). METHODS: A systematic review of the English language literature dating up until October 2022, was undertaken utilizing the PRISMA guidelines. RESULTS: Of a total of 947 articles, 10 studies met the inclusion criteria (4 Level II, 4 level III and 2 level IV evidence) and were subsequently analyzed. Overall, 584 patients (8 studies) of mean age 73.7 years (69.3-77.1) had acute OVCF of one or more vertebra that were managed conservatively. The male to female ratio was 82:412. Five studies mentioned the number of fractured vertebrae, with a total of 393 in 269 patients (average of 1.4 fractured vertebrae per patient). Their pre-operative radiological parameters on standing X-rays showed a mean PI of 54.8°, PT 24°, LL 40.8°, TK 36.5°, PI-LL 14°, SVA 4.8 cm, and SSA 115°. In addition, 437 patients were used as a control group with osteoporosis without fractured vertebrae, (6 studies) with an average age of 72.4 years (67-77.8) and male to female ratio of 96:210 (5 studies). They all had upright X-rays to assess their global sagittal alignments. Radiological parameters showed an average PI of 54.3°, PT 17.3°, LL 43.4°, TK 31.25°, PI-LL 10.95°, SVA 1.27 cm and SSA 125°. A statistical analysis comparing the OVCF group with the control group (4 studies), showed a significant increase in PT of 5.97° (95%CI 2.63, 9.32; P < 0.0005), a significant increase in TK by 8.28° (95%CI 2.15, 14.4; P < 0.008), an increase in PI-LL by 6.72° (95%CI 3.39, 10.04; P < 0.0001), an increase in SVA by 1.35 cm (95%CI 0.88, 1.83; P < 0.00001), and a decrease in SSA by 10.2° (95%CI 10.3, 23.4; P < 0.00001). CONCLUSION: Osteoporotic vertebral compression fractures managed conservatively appear to be a significant causate factor of global sagittal imbalance.

Chemotherapy-induced peripheral neuropathy (CIPN) is a significant adverse effect of many anticancer drugs. Current strategies for the management of CIPN pain are still largely unmet. The aim of this study is to investigate the antinociceptive potential of combining tramadol with the synthetic cannabinoid WIN55212, and to evaluate their associated adverse effects, separately or in combination, in a CIPN rat model, and to investigate their ability to modulate the transient receptor potential vanilloid 1 (TRPV1) receptor activity. Von Frey filaments were used to determine the paw withdrawal threshold in adult male Sprague-Dawley rats (200-250 g) following intraperitoneal (i.p) injection of cisplatin. Single cell ratiometric calcium imaging was used to investigate WIN55212/tramadol combination ability to modulate the TRPV1 receptor activity. Both tramadol and WIN55212 produced dose-dependent antinociceptive effect when administered separately. The lower dose of tramadol (1 mg/kg) significantly enhanced the antinociceptive effects of WIN55212 without interfering with core body temperature. Mechanistically, capsaicin (100 nM) produced a robust increase in [Ca 2+ ] i in dorsal root ganglia (DRG) neurons ex vivo . Capsaicin-evoked calcium responses were significantly reduced upon pre-incubation of DRG neurons with only the highest concentration of tramadol (10 µM), but not with WIN55212 at any concentration (0.1, 1 and 10 µM). However, combining sub-effective doses of WIN55212 (1 µM) and tramadol (0.1 µM) produced a significant inhibition of capsaicin-evoked calcium responses. Combining WIN55212 with tramadol shows better antinociceptive effects with no increased risk of hypothermia, and provides a potential pain management strategy for CIPN.

BACKGROUND: People with Parkinson's (PwP) are suffering from reduced exercise capacity. However, little information is known about clinical correlates of exercise capacity in this population. OBJECTIVE: This study aimed to evaluate correlations between motor and non-motor symptoms with exercise capacity in PwP. METHODS: A total of 50 individuals with Parkinson's disease participated in the study. Exercise capacity was measured by 6 minutes' walk test (6MWT). Besides, the Movement Disorder Society-Unified Parkinson's Disease Rating Scale-Part III used to evaluate disease motor severity, Berg Balance Scale to assess balance, Montréal Cognitive Assessment to evaluate cognitive status, hospital anxiety and depression scale to assess depression and anxiety, Modified Fatigue Impact scale to evaluate fatigue, and the Pittsburgh Sleep Quality Index to evaluate sleep quality. RESULTS: The results showed that exercise capacity, when measured by the 6MWT, can be significantly predicted by balance, disease motor severity, anxiety, and age (R2 = 0.61 P < .0001). CONCLUSION: These results suggest that exercise capacity in PwP is multifactorial and can potentially be predicted by balance, motor severity, anxiety, and age.

BACKGROUND: Endoscopic resection can be used for removing colloid cysts as a substitute for open craniotomy. Cerebral vasospasm, a possible complication of the craniotomy procedure, has not been reported as a complication of endoscopic removal of colloid cysts. CASE DESCRIPTION: A 58-year-old man developed the worst headache of his life. The CT and MRI showed a 1.3 cm midline third ventricular cyst at the level of the foramen of Monro, consistent with a colloid cyst. The patient elected to undergo an endoscopic resection of the colloid cyst. The image-guided frameless stereotactic endoscopic colloid cyst resection proceeded without events. Postoperative MRI showed a gross total resection. The patient continued to improve until post-operative day #9 when he experienced an episode of slurred speech and several episodes of legs buckling. An MRI did not show a stroke. A CT angiogram showed diffuse vasospasm, including the basilar artery and bilateral middle cerebral arteries, when compared to the patient's preoperative MRA. The patient's antihypertensive medications were stopped. The patient was started on Nimodipine, 60 mg every 4 hours, and triple H therapy (Hypertension, Hypervolemia, and Hemodilution) was applied. His blood pressure rose and his neurologic exam improved over several days. The patient returned to his baseline in 14 days without any neurological deficits. To our knowledge, this is the first case report of a patient undergoing endoscopic colloid cyst resection that was complicated by diffuse cerebral vasospasm. CONCLUSIONS: We report the first case of acute, transient cerebral vasospasm following endoscopic resection of a colloid cyst.

Chronic pain has a debilitating consequences on health and lifestyle. The currently available analgesics are often ineffective and accompanied by undesirable adverse effects. Although adenosine receptors (AR) activation can affect nociceptive, inflammatory, and neuropathic pain states, the specific regulatory functions of its subtypes (A1, A2A, A2B and A3 ARs) are not fully understood. The aim of this study was to investigate the role of different AR ligands on inflammatory pain. The von Frey filament test was used to assess the anti-nociceptive effects of adenosine ligands on Complete Freund's Adjuvant (CFA)-induced mechanical allodynia in (180-220 g) adult male Sprague Dawley rats (expressed as paw withdrawal threshold, PWT). Neither the A2AAR selective agonist CGS 21680 hydrochloride (0.1, 0.32 and 1 mg/kg) nor the A2BAR selective agonist BAY 60-6583 (0.1, 0.32 and 1 mg/kg) produced any significant reversal of the PWT. However, the A1AR selective agonist ( ±)-5'-Chloro-5'-deoxy-ENBA, the A3AR selective agonist 2-Cl-IB-MECA, the A2AAR selective antagonist ZM 241385 and the A2BAR selective antagonist PSB 603 produced a significant reversal of the PWT at the highest dose of 1 mg/kg. Co-administration of the selective antagonists of A1AR and A3AR PSB36 (1 mg/ml) and MRS-3777 (1 mg/ml); respectively, significantly reversed the anti-nociceptive effects of their corresponding agonists. Furthermore, calcium imaging studies reveled that the effective AR ligands in the behavioral assay also significantly inhibit capsaicin-evoked calcium responses in cultured rat dorsal root ganglia (DRG) neurons. In conclusion, modulating the activity of the transient receptor potential vanilloid 1 (TRPV1) receptor by ARs ligands could explain their anti-nociceptive effects observed in vivo. Therefore, the cross talk between ARs and TRPV1 receptor may represent a promising targets for the treatment of inflammatory pain conditions.

BACKGROUND: Bipolar disorder (BD) is a psychiatric disorder characterized by episodes of depression and mania, associated with impaired emotion processing. Several functional MRI (fMRI) studies have been used to investigate the structural and functional alteration in BD. Here, we aim to investigate the current fMRI findings of brain activation during emotion-regulation tasks between BD patients and healthy controls (HC). METHODS: A systematic search through PubMed database for fMRI studies on bipolar patients and HC yielded 685 studies. We performed an activation likelihood estimation (ALE) on 21 studies for emotion regulation in BD patients and HC. Furthermore, we performed subgroup analyses for task performances in response time and accuracy between bipolar patients and HC. RESULTS: The total sample included 21 fMRI studies, comprising 543 BD patients, compared to 565 HC. ALE maps for emotion-related tasks showed hyperactivation in BD patients in the caudate, amygdala, precentral gyrus, middle frontal gyri, and sub-gyrus. Whereas hypoactivation was seen in the inferior frontal gyrus and anterior cingulate gyrus. LIMITATIONS: We could not apply a correction for p-value thresholds, as it needs large number of foci. Second, functional abnormalities were investigated for adult BD patients only, as BD patients have functional differences correlated with age. CONCLUSIONS: Our results showed that limbic and cortical regions can represent a potential biomarker for the diagnosis and management of BD, by showing clustered brain regions of abnormal patterns of increased activation between BD patients and HC.

BACKGROUND: Migraine is a primary headache disorder that causes debilitating throbbing pain. Several functional MRI (fMRI) and voxel-based morphometry (VBM) studies have been used to investigate the structural and functional alteration in migraine. Here, we aim to study the converged brain regions of functional and structural abnormalities in gray matter volume (GMV) associated with pain processing and management in migraineurs and healthy controls (HC). METHODS: A systematic search through PubMed and Sleuth was carried out for peer-reviewed functional and structural neuroimaging studies on migraine patients and HC yielded a total of 1136 studies. We performed an activation likelihood estimation (ALE) meta-analysis on VBM and pain stimulation task-based fMRI studies to investigate the converged areas of GMV and functional abnormalities between migraineurs and HC. We performed two subgroup analyses between migraine with aura (MwA) and migraine without aura (MwoA) relative to HC, and between chronic migraine (CM) and episodic migraine (EM) compared to HC. RESULTS: The total sample included 16 fMRI and 22 VBM studies, consisting of 1295 migraine patients, compared to 995 HC. In fMRI analysis, ALE maps for pain stimulation tasks revealed hyperactivation in migraineurs in the substantia nigra compared to HC, whereas hypoactivation was seen in the cerebellum. For the VBM analysis, ALE clusters of increased GMV in migraineurs were observed in the parahippocampus and putamen nucleus. Whereas clusters of reduced GMV in migraineurs were seen in the frontal gyri. Compared to HC, MwoA patients showed a GMV reduction in the insula, and anterior cingulate, whereas MwA patients showed GMV reduction in the cerebellum, cingulate gyrus, and insula. CM patients showed decreased GMV in the precentral gyrus, whereas EM patients showed decreased GMV in the parahippocampus, and inferior frontal gyrus when compared to HC. CONCLUSIONS: Our findings represent a potential biomarker for the diagnosis and management of migraine, by showing clustered brain regions of abnormal patterns of activation and GMV changes between migraineurs and HC which might be associated with hyposensitivity to pain in migraineurs. Further studies are required to determine disease progression or therapeutic interventions' effect on migraine.

BACKGROUND: Sleep has been considered as a critical brain state that affects various body functions relevant to physiotherapy (PTs) practice such as motor learning and relearning, pain management, and cognitive function. Despite the importance of sleep for successful rehabilitation outcomes, sleep is often overlooked by PTs. OBJECTIVE: The purpose of this study was to assess the attitude and perception of PTs on the need to assess sleep and provide education about sleep for their patients, as well as the perceived need for PTs to be educated on sleep topics. METHODS: A survey questionnaire to assess physical therapist's perceptions and attitudes about sleep was utilized in this study. RESULTS: 90 PTs fill out the survey. All respondents agreed that poor sleep is important to people's health, 93% agreed that PTs should assess patients' sleep habits and sleep quality and 88% agreed that addressing sleep issues may impact PTs outcomes. The majority did not receive education about sleep during PT education (75%) or following graduation (86%). Most respondents (95%) think PTs should receive education about sleep. CONCLUSIONS: our findings indicated that PTs recognize that sleep impacts their outcomes and patients' sleep should be assessed, as well as the need to receive education about sleep. Therefore, PT education programs may consider incorporating education about sleep, and the development of continuing education courses is also needed.

OBJECTIVES: The aim of this evaluation was to review service outcomes for a spinal advanced practitioner physiotherapy (APP) triage service during COVID-19. The evaluation compares outcomes gathered against pre-pandemic data and evaluates the impact of the pandemic on service delivery. DESIGN: Service-level data were extracted between 2019 and 2021 including: total referrals, new and follow-up appointments, telehealth consultation rates, discharges at first appointment, magnetic resonance imaging and injection request rates. Multidisciplinary-team (MDT) meeting notes with Spinal Surgeons were reviewed and surgical conversion calculated. Patient satisfaction data were collated using: Friends and Family test, specific questionnaires, individual and formal complaints and compliments, and telephone surveys. Analysis was performed by the lead author and results were compared between years using analysis of variance, as well as with previously reported data. SETTING: 'Nottingham University Hospitals' National Health Services Trust is a secondary care spinal unit, using APPs to triage, assess and manage spinal conditions. RESULTS: In 2020, 407 (22%; p = 0.02) less patients were referred to the service, however, there was a significant increase in the number of telehealth attendances (mean = 50% in 2020 from 2019, p = 0.005). Only 13% (n = 1342) patients were discussed at MDT, of which 8% (n = 808) were discussed for surgical consideration, and 36% (n = 268) were directly listed. High levels of patient satisfaction were reported by 89% (n = 1028 of 1160) patients. CONCLUSION: This service evaluation demonstrates a statistically significant change in numbers of patients referred and telehealth attendances in the year of the pandemic (2020). Surgical conversion declined during the pandemic, and did not recover post-pandemic.

We assessed whether stroke severity, functional outcome, and mortality in patients with ischemic stroke differed between patients with sever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) infection and those without. We conducted a prospective, single-center cohort study in Irbid, North Jordan. All patients diagnosed with ischemic stroke and SARS-CoV-2 infection were consecutively recruited from October 15, 2020, to October 16, 2021. We recorded demographic data, vascular risk factors, National Institutes of Health Stroke Scale (NIHSS) score, stroke subtype according to the Trial of ORG 10172 in Acute Stroke Treatment Criteria (TOAST), treatments at admission, and laboratory variables for all patients. The primary endpoint was the functional outcome at 3 months assessed using the modified Rankin Score. Secondary outcomes involved in-hospital mortality and mortality at 3 months. We included 178 patients with a mean (standard deviation) age of 67.3 (12), and more than half of the cases were males (96/178; 53.9%). Thirty-six cases were coronavirus disease 2019 (COVID-19) related and had a mean (standard deviation) age of 70 (11.5). When compared with COVID-19-negative patients, COVID-19-positive patients were more likely to have a higher median NIHSS score at baseline (6 vs 11; P = .043), after 72 hours (6 vs 12; P = .006), and at discharge (4 vs 16; P < .001). They were also more likely to have a higher median modified Rankin Score after 3 months of follow-up (P < .001). NIHSS score at admission (odds ratio = 1.387, 95% confidence interval = 1.238-1.553]; P < .001) predicted having an unfavorable outcome after 3 months. On the other hand, having a concomitant SARS-CoV-2 infection did not significantly impact the likelihood of unfavorable outcomes (odds ratio = 1.098, 95% confidence interval = 0.270-4.473; P = .896). The finding conclude that SARS-CoV-2 infection led to an increase in both stroke severity and in-hospital mortality but had no significant impact on the likelihood of developing unfavorable outcomes.
